-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
《人工智能应用设计》课程教学大纲
一、课程基本信息
课程代码:
课程名称:人工智能应用设计
英文名称:Artificialintelligenceapplicationdesign
课程类别:专业课
学时:48
学分:3
适用对象:艺术与设计学院(数媒艺术)本科三、四年级
考核方式:考试
先修课程:《计算机设计软件》《互动编程艺术》《信息可视化处理》
二、课程简介
人工智能是计算机科学的重要分支,是研究如何利用计算机来模拟人脑所从事的
感知、推理、学习、思考、规划等人类智能活动,来解决需要用人类智能才能解决的
问题,以延伸人们智能的科学。该课程主要讲述人工智能的基本概念及原理、知识
知识表示、机器推理、搜索策略、神经网络、机器学习、遗传算法等方面内容。
Artificialintelligenceisanimportantbranchofcomputerscience.Itstudieshowto
usecomputertosimulatehumanintelligenceactivitiessuchasperception,reasoning,
learning,thinkingandplanning,soastosolvetheproblemsthatneedtobesolvedby
humanintelligenceandextendthescienceofhumanintelligence.Thiscoursemainly
introducesthebasicconceptsandprinciplesofartificialintelligence,knowledgeand
knowledgerepresentation,machinereasoning,searchstrategy,neuralnetwork,machine
learning,geneticalgorithmandsoon.
三、课程性质与教学目的
《人工智能应用设计》是数字媒体艺术专业的一门专业拓展课,通过本课程的学
习使本科生对人工智能的基本内容、基本原理和基本方法有一个比较初步的认识,掌
握人工智能的基本概念、基本原理、知识的表示、推理机制和智能问题求解技术。启
发学生开发软件的思路,培养学生对相关的智能问题的分析能力,提高学生开发应用
软件的能力和水平。
四、教学内容及要求
第一章人工智能概述
(一)目的与要求
1.Prolog运行环境;
2.利用PROLOG进行事实库、规则库的编写;
3.分支程序设计;
4.循环程序设计;
5.输入出程序设计。
(二)教学内容
1.了解PROLOG语言中常量、变量的表示方法;
2.了解PROLOG进行事实库、规则库的编写方法;
3.掌握分支程序设计;
4.掌握循环程序设计;
5.掌握PROLOG输入输出程序设计;
(三)思考与实践
1.人工智能的本质是什么?
2.人工智能为什么会越来越重要?可为社会主义市场经济提供的利好是什么?
3.人工智能有哪些不同的形式?
4.据你所知,人工智能的方法与工具有哪些?
5.在全面建成小康社会及数据智能时代,人工智能的职业伦理与社会责任是什
么?
(四)教学方法与手段
1.讲授法
2.实例法
3.小组讨论
4.多媒体教学
5.课堂练习
6.调查研究
第二章智能程序设计语言
(一)目的与要求
1.谓词asserta和retract用法;
2.递归程序设计;
3.表处理程序设计;
4.综合应用程序设计。
(二)教学内容
1.了解PROLOG中的谓词asserta和retract进行数据管理;
2.掌握动态数据库方法;
原创力文档


文档评论(0)